SAS agreement with Radisson BLU hotels

We are sorry to inform that our agreement has ended with Radisson BLU hotels.
We hope to get a new agreement by the end of March 2010.

And this is on the SAS website:

News - February 24, 2010!
At the moment it is not possible to book award rooms at Radisson Blu, Regent, Park Inn, Country Inn and Radisson Edwardian Hotels. We are working hard to solve the issue. This applies both to Internet bookings as well as via Member service.
